#9ad54e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9ad54e is composed of 60.4% red, 83.5%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.4%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 86.2 degrees, a saturation of 61.6% and a lightness of 57.1%. #9ad54e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ff9c with #35ab00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#9ad54e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090d03 is the darkest color, while #fefef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ad54e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929291 is the less saturated color, while #9ef72c is the most saturated one.
